Mary Jane Doak, age 67, of Moorhead, MN, formerly Crookston, MN, died Thursday, July 7, 2022, at Sanford Health, Fargo, ND.

Mary Jane Ose was born April 3, 1955, in Mahnomen, MN, the daughter of Larry and Clarice (Dahl) Ose. She grew up, one of seven children, on the family farm east of Gary, MN. Mary Jane graduated from Gary High School with the class of 1973. Following high school, she attended Moorhead State Technical College, graduating with a degree in accounting. Mary Jane worked for the city of Ada as a City Clerk before marrying the love of her life, Gary Doak, at Ness Lutheran Church, rural Gary, in 1975. The couple soon started a family and were blessed with two boys, Steve and Christopher. Mary Jane enjoyed raising her young family and cherished their time together. Over the years, they made their home in the Thief River Falls, MN, Moorhead, and Crookston areas. In August of 1985, Gary died of a heart attack, leaving behind a young family. Mary Jane then furthered her education at the University of Minnesota, Crookston, while working at the First Presbyterian Church in Crookston and also at Tri Valley Opportunity Council, Inc. She later met Jim Olson and the couple made many wonderful memories together before his death. Mary Jane had the precious gift of always maintaining a positive attitude and remaining optimistic, even after the death of her son, Christopher in 2010. She remained in her home in Crookston until 2021, when she moved into an assisted living in Moorhead due to her declining health.

Mary Jane will always be remembered as a loving and caring individual who was known to put others before herself. She gave much of her time and talents to those around her and always looked out for those less fortunate. Mary Jane was very creative and artistic. She loved drawing, painting, working with stained glass, clay, and mosaics. As a true visionary, she had a gift of turning anything and everything into a beautiful work of art. She also enjoyed baking, especially cookies, and always brought a large assortment of her favorite treats to all family gatherings. Mary Jane was a wonderful aunt and found great joy in having children around, especially her nieces and nephews and their families. She will be greatly missed by all who knew and loved her and will live on in their hearts forever.
